The second top oil-producing country in the world is Saudi Arabia. Saudi Arabia is a major player in the global oil market, with significant reserves and production capacity. The country is a key member of the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ries (OPEC) and plays a crucial role in influencing oil prices and market dynamics.

China is the world's top fertilizer producing country, followed by India and the United States. These three countries together account for a significant portion of global fertilizer production.

According to US Energy Information Administration data for 2009, the top solar producing country (using Electricity Net Generation kilowatthour billion figures) is : Germany. The next top 9 are Spain, Japan, South Korea, USA, Italy, France, China, Belgium, Portugal.
